qos
Syntax qos policy-id
no qos
Context config>service>cpipe>sap>ingress
config>service>epipe>sap>ingress
Description This command associates a Quality of Service (QoS) policy with an ingress Service Access Point
(SAP).
QoS ingress policies are important for the enforcement of SLA agreements. The policy ID must be
defined prior to associating the policy with a SAP or IP interface. If the policy-id does not exist, an
error will be returned.
The qos command is used to associate ingress . The qos command only allows ingress policies to be
associated on SAP ingress. Attempts to associate a QoS policy of the wrong type returns an error.
Only one ingress QoS policy can be associated with a SAP or IP interface at one time. Attempts to
associate a second QoS policy of a given type will return an error.
By default, if no specific QoS policy is associated with the SAP for ingress, so the default QoS policy
is used.
The no form of this command removes the QoS policy association from the SAP, and the QoS policy
reverts to the default.
policy-id — The ingress policy ID to associate with SAP on ingress. The policy ID must already exist.
Values 1 — 65535
statistics
Syntax statistics
Context config>service>epipe>sap
config>service>vpls>sap
Description This command enables the context to configure the counters associated with SAP ingress and egress.
ingress
Syntax ingress
Context config>service>epipe>sap>statistics
config>service>vpls>sap>statistics
Description This command enables the context to configure the ingress SAP statistics counter.
